Nigerian Company Seeks Remote Corporate Prayer Warrior for N500,000 Monthly Pay
A Nigerian company, Betafans NG, has drawn attention with a job listing seeking a “remote prayer warrior” to provide spiritual support for its executive team and business ventures, offering a monthly salary of N500,000.
The posting, which appeared on the job platform Indeed, describes the ideal applicant as a “dedicated and spiritually grounded Christian” who will serve as a corporate intercessor for the organisation’s leadership. Betafans NG is listed on the site as a firm in the broadcast media industry.
According to the advert, the role involves leading daily and weekly intercessory prayers for company executives and ongoing projects, maintaining a structured prayer calendar focused on themes such as growth, protection, wisdom, and expansion, and hosting virtual prayer sessions through platforms like Zoom.
Other responsibilities include keeping a private prayer journal, providing spiritual updates to management, maintaining strict confidentiality, and offering prayer support during significant business events, including product launches or crises.
The company specifies that applicants should have a consistent personal prayer routine—at least three prayer sessions daily—and prior experience as an intercessor or prayer coordinator. Candidates are also expected to demonstrate strong moral integrity, humility, and a history of verifiable results from previous prayer engagements, preferably within business or ministry contexts.
